CHRISTCHURCH EARTHQUAKE APPEAL
Special Thank you on behalf of Canterbury to:
The Harmony Dancers, Te Aroha, Waikato Held a dance at Morrinsville at The Senior Citizens' Hall on 2nd April.
The dancers raised $620 which was donated to the Red Cross, and we would like to thank all those present for their generous donations. Also our grateful thanks to the Senior Citizens Club of Morrinsville for allowing us to use their hall free of charge. The Kapiti Dance Club Inc. whose Dance on Sunday 27th February raised $500 which was donated to the Red Cross.
Thank you to Grattan & Mavis Lyng and all the Kapiti dancers
The Tauranga Sequence Dance Club raised $500 by recently holding a special BLACK & RED Dance for the Canterbury Earthquake Appeal.
Everyone participated by dressing up in true Canterbury colours and a magnificent evening full of fun and glamour was enjoyed by all.
